What Are The Key Features?
Integrated TCP and UDP clients and servers with support for broadcast and multicast communication.
Includes Ping, Ping Monitor, TraceRoute, Port Scan, and LAN Scan utilities for infrastructure analysis.
Supports multiple character encodings including hexadecimal, UTF-8, Unicode, and GBK with automated message caching.
Features a command panel and the ability to automatically send messages at defined regular intervals.
